As an active traveler, it was hard for me to decide on where to get my first handpan from. A lot of uncertainty comes from buying a handpan. When will it arrive? How will it really sound? Will it still be tuned? Sela helps clear the stress on my mind. With many cheap, half-intentionally crafted handpans coming into the market now, it was comforting to know Sela is a trusted brand that produces quality handpans. My C#minor 9 Melody Handpan arrived while I was touring through the US, which I shortly after flew with to Brazil and Spain. The handpan sounded as expected, for a reasonable price that didn’t feel like a huge investment for my first handpan. The padded bag has been really comfortable and still fits in the carry-on space above in airplanes so I don’t have to worry if the airline denies my handpan bag and check under the plane where most handpans go to get detuned instantly. Though, through my travels, the handpan did lose a half note of tuning, Sela made it easy for me to have it returned with them once I was done traveling. They have always been very communicative online and caring for my concerns. Overall, I have been satisfied going with Sela for my first handpan and have recorded multiple tracks in the studio along with my weekly handpan collab music series on YouTube. I play my C#minor handpan almost every day and I continue to find new sounds within its 9 notes to explore. Hailing from Florida and Puerto Rico, Javier Ortiz, aka Zitrovision, is renowned for his cinematography and is now exploring handpan music while collaborating with artists worldwide like Alex Serra, Shevonne, and Sealskin. Together with Sealskin, his partner and co-creator, the Barcelona-based music duo are working on evolving the sounds of neo-soul, electronic, world, synth, and percussion while infusing sounds of ancient times with shamanic elements, light language, and ethereal instruments. Javier’s creative journey started in 2012, studying analog, darkroom photography and exhibiting his works in galleries, art events, and museums across Florida. 2019 is when he started focusing on cinematography more, creating music videos and nature drone films as he traveled through various countries, co-creating with artists across the USA, Costa Rica, Spain, and most of western Europe. After connecting with Sealskin more in Barcelona and meeting a new friend in Brazil who introduced him to the handpan, Javier bought his first handpan from Sela Percussion in 2023.

Diving all the way in to the world of handpan music, Javier put all his creative resources and wisdom into collaborating with conscious creators with the mission of introducing the handpan into all realms of music with guitar, harp, cello, violin, drums, flute, and more. 6 months later, he has collaborated with 20+ artists in his Handpan Music Sessions series on YouTube, is releasing new music with Sealskin and playing their first live shows in the USA in celebration of their song “Love Temple”

Love Temple pairs Sealskin’s soulful glosolalia singing with a neo-bossa nova beat she produced in Zitrovision’s C#minor handpan scale for him to come in with a subtle melodic devotion of love. This mixture flows into a neo-soul sound and grows with stellar synth progression into a loving space of intentional co-creation. Recorded and produced by Charly Chicago at Chicago Way Studios in Barcelona, Spain [January 2024] the song was inspired and made from the idea of wanting to introduce the handpan, a new-age steel drum percussion instrument, into the everlasting realm music has ventured through – from the nostalgic saudade sounds of bossa nova to the future space sounds of the synthesizer.
